Abstract

The invention provides a formula for improving crop yield and a preparation method thereof, and the formula comprises the following raw materials in percentage: 20-70% of surfactant, 10-55% of vegetable oil, 0-45% of cosolvent and 0-10% of additive. The method comprises the following steps: 1) respectively weighing the raw materials; 2) dissolving the powder raw materials to prepare a liquid solution; 3) adding a surfactant and vegetable oil into a reaction kettle to be fully emulsified; 4) adding cosolvent and additive, stirring, and stirring until the mixture is yellow to brownish red viscous liquid. The formula for improving the crop yield and the preparation method thereof have obvious effects of controlling and killing pests, germs, viruses and other harm and weeding, reduce the using amount of pesticides, and have the effects of promoting the growth of plants, improving the yield, improving the quality and improving the immunity.

Background
Pesticides can be used to kill insects, fungi and other organisms that harm the growth of crops. The first pesticides used were dichlorodiphenyl trichloroethane, hexachlorocyclohexane and the like, which are capable of killing a large number of pests. But they are good in stability, can exist in the environment for a long time, and are continuously accumulated in animals, plants and human bodies, so that they are eliminated. Later, organophosphorus pesticides, such as dichlorvos, were substituted for the original pesticides. They are too toxic and harmful to humans and animals. And the use of various pesticides has great harm to soil, and pesticide residues on crops can be caused, so that harm can be brought to people or animals eating the pesticides.
Disclosure of Invention
The present invention has been made to solve the above-mentioned problems occurring in the prior art, and an object of the present invention is to provide a formulation for increasing crop yield and a method for preparing the same, which have significant effects of controlling harmful pests, such as germs and viruses, and weeding, reduce the amount of pesticides used, and have the effects of promoting growth, increasing yield, improving quality, and increasing immunity of plants.
In order to solve the technical problems, the technical scheme provided by the invention is as follows:
a formula for improving crop yield, comprising the following raw materials in percentage by weight: 20-70% of surfactant, 10-55% of vegetable oil, 0-45% of cosolvent and 0-10% of additive.
As an improvement, the surfactant comprises at least one of fatty alcohol-polyoxyethylene ether, alkylphenol ethoxylate, sorbitan monooleate polyoxyethylene ether or sodium dodecyl benzene sulfonate, the mass of the surfactant is 60g, and at least one of polyvinyl alcohol and polyethylene glycol dioleate is also included, and the mass of the surfactant is 5 g.
As an improvement, the vegetable oil is at least one of rapeseed oil, cottonseed oil, soybean oil, tea seed oil and peanut oil, and the mass of the vegetable oil is 20 g.
As an improvement, the cosolvent is at least one of dimethylformamide, ethanol and glycerol N-R-2-pyrrolidone, and the mass of the cosolvent is 10 g.
As an improvement, the additive is chitosan oligosaccharide and at least one of DA-8 and EGF, and the mass is 5 g.
As an improvement, the synergistic auxiliary agent and the pesticide preparation are diluted into a mixed solution of diluted solutions with corresponding times of the directly applicable state
A method of preparing a formulation for increasing crop yield, comprising the steps of:
1) respectively weighing the raw materials;
2) dissolving the powder raw materials to prepare a liquid solution;
3) adding a surfactant and vegetable oil into a reaction kettle to be fully emulsified;
4) adding cosolvent and additive, stirring, and stirring until the mixture is yellow to brownish red viscous liquid.
